    US Dollar Takes a Dip against Vietnamese Dong Amid Global Uncertainties

    The performance of the United States dollar presented a mixed picture on Tuesday, as it dipped slightly against the Vietnamese dong while maintaining its position against other key currencies. The state-owned Vietcombank recorded a 0.04% reduction in the greenback’s value, with an exchange rate set at VND26,450. However, in contrast, the black market saw the US dollar appreciate by 0.11%, pegged at the same exchange rate.

    Global Performance of the Dollar

    In the wider international scene, the dollar remained relatively stable as markets anticipated the release of U.S. inflation data. Rising tensions in the Middle East provided a boost to oil prices which, in turn, had a knock-on effect on currency exchange rates. The Japanese yen traded in a cautious manner, due in part to potential interventions and recent comments made by policymakers regarding the allocation of state pension funds.

    The dollar index, a tool used to compare the value of the greenback against a selection of international currencies such as the yen and euro, also recorded a slight decrease of 0.04%, resulting in a figure of 101.23.

    Meanwhile, the euro showed a strengthening trend against the dollar, trading at a rate of $1.1388. The British pound also saw a minor gain of 0.07%, resulting in an exchange rate of $1.3355.

    Gasoline Takes a Dip while Diesel Climbs: Fuel Price Fluctuations Amid Global Tensions

    On Thursday afternoon, fluctuations in global rates resulted in a decrease in gasoline prices and an increase in diesel prices. The popular gasoline variant, E10 RON95, saw a 2.01% drop pricing it at VND20,000 (US$0.76) per liter.

    Diesel Prices Rise as Biofuel Demand Increases

    Contrarily, diesel prices experienced a 2.73% surge, amounting to VND21,740. Despite the recent increase, the cost of diesel has seen a significant reduction, dropping by half from its peak price in April of this year. In addition, Biofuel E5 RON92 saw a 2.69% increase, bringing the price to VND19,190.

    Global fuel prices have been considerably influenced by recent tensions in U.S.-Iran relations, as reported by the Ministry of Industry and Trade and the Ministry of Finance. Over the last week, the price of RON95 fell 2.6% to $97.5 per barrel, while diesel prices increased 4.2% to $116.5 per barrel. The cost of Mazut also decreased by 1% to $428.3 per ton.

    Vietnam’s Fuel Consumption Trends

    Vietnam authorities have announced that they will continue to eliminate fuel-related taxes, excluding the special consumption tax, through the end of September. Following the widespread introduction of E10 gasoline just a month ago, Vietnam has reported a consumption of approximately 980 million liters of biofuel gasoline. Out of this total, E10 gasoline made up for 924 million liters or 96%.

    7-Eleven Takes Nike to Court over Air Max Design: The Battle of the Tri-Color Stripe

    The popular convenience store chain, 7-Eleven, has filed a lawsuit against sportswear behemoth Nike, alleging that their upcoming sneaker design infringes upon 7-Eleven’s iconic tri-color branding. This legal action comes in response to the striking resemblance between the orange, green, and red stripe pattern of Nike’s soon-to-be-launched Air Max 95 shoe and 7-Eleven’s company branding.

    Accusations of Brand Infringement

    The lawsuit, lodged in a federal court in Dallas, accuses Nike of creating a “confusingly similar imitation” of 7-Eleven’s tri-color stripe motif. 7-Eleven argues that this design is integral to its brand identity, and is universally recognized as being representative of their stores. Nike’s decision to schedule the shoe release for July 11, a date known for 7-Eleven’s annual “7-Eleven Day” celebration and Free Slurpee Day, further aggravated the dispute.

    The lawsuit alleges that Nike has shown a “callous and malicious disregard” for 7-Eleven’s brand rights. The convenience store chain has expressed concern that the unauthorized use of their brand, coupled with the shoe’s launch on their company’s “birthday”, necessitated this legal action to safeguard their brand identity.

    7-Eleven asserts that they made numerous attempts to amicably resolve the issue prior to filing the lawsuit, but were met with Nike’s resolve to proceed with the shoe’s launch and continued promotion.

    Seeking Resolution and Retribution

    The chain contends it has used the orange, green, and red color scheme for many years across various platforms including store signage, advertising, merchandise, and footwear. It claims ownership of multiple trademark registrations for this design.

    The lawsuit argues that Nike deliberately designed the shoe to conjure associations with 7-Eleven, thus profiting from their established brand recognition. The suit suggests that consumers are likely to incorrectly presume an endorsement or sponsorship from 7-Eleven, even though no such partnership exists.

    7-Eleven is pursuing a court order to halt Nike’s sales of the shoe, as well as a recall of any distributed products. The company is also seeking financial compensation and all profits from the sales of the controversial footwear.

    US Dollar Takes a Dive Against Vietnamese Dong in Black Market Amid Global Weakness

    Over the weekend, the U.S. dollar experienced a dip against the Vietnamese dong on the informal currency exchange market. The dollar was traded 0.34% lower at VND26,560 at unofficial exchange points, while Vietcombank maintained its rate at VND26,463.

    Global Dollar Weakness

    On the global stage, the U.S. dollar was on track for its most significant weekly loss in 12 weeks. This downturn resulted from a lukewarm U.S. employment report, which led to diminished market predictions for an imminent Federal Reserve interest rate increase. This development brought some relief to the Japanese yen.

    The overall weakening of the dollar also boosted the euro, which reached $1.1440, following a nearly two-week high the previous day. The euro ended the week up by 0.5%. Simultaneously, the British pound solidified its position to $1.3352, marking a 1.1% weekly gain, its highest in almost three months.

    Impact on other Currencies

    The increased strength of the dollar also brought relief to the Japanese yen. The yen increased to less than 161 per dollar, a welcome shift after the sudden increase on Thursday, which took the currency from a 40-year low of 162.84 to 161.25. Despite this, market uncertainty surrounding potential intervention risks persisted.

    The dollar’s decline came in response to slowed U.S. job growth in June. Further, the reduced payroll gains for the preceding two months triggered traders to scale back on predictions of a near-term Federal Reserve rate increase.

    Timex Takes Time to Triumph: Full Acquisition of Daniel Wellington Finalized

    Timex Group has successfully finalized the acquisition of Daniel Wellington, a distinguished Swedish watch and jewellery brand. This follows an initial 25% investment made by Timex three years prior. Throughout this time, the two entities have collaborated extensively in various areas including product development, sourcing, brand storytelling, and commercial operations.

    As Timex takes over complete ownership, they intend to propel Daniel Wellington’s forthcoming growth phase. The expansion will be achieved through various strategies such as product innovation, brand building, and increased global capabilities.

    Daniel Wellington: A Unique Brand Identity

    Despite the acquisition, Daniel Wellington will maintain its individuality as a unique brand. It will continue to embody its Scandinavian minimalistic design heritage, distinctive style, and a direct connection with its consumer base. The brand is expected to leverage Timex’s expertise in design, product development, sourcing, manufacturing, distribution, and digital engagement to its advantage.

    The acquisition has further solidified Timex’s standing in the realm of design-oriented watches and jewellery. It also aligns with Timex’s strategic plan to build and expand a distinctive global brand portfolio.

    Tobias Reiss-Schmidt, Timex Group’s President and CEO, opined on the acquisition. “Our association with Daniel Wellington over the past three years, and our increasing involvement with the team, has bolstered our belief in the brand’s potential,” he said. He lauded the team’s efforts and the progress they’ve made in reviving Daniel Wellington’s growth.

    Daniel Wellington’s founder, Filip Tysander, acknowledged Timex Group’s respect for the brand’s identity. “They’ve provided the experience and scale needed to facilitate our brand’s continued growth,” he stated. Tysander is proud of his team’s accomplishments and is confident in the brand’s success in the future.

    The financial particulars of the transaction were kept private.

    Birkenstock Takes a Giant Step: Unveils Biggest Indian Mall Store in Chennai, Expands Network to 63

    Birkenstock, a well-known German footwear brand, continues to broaden its reach in India with the opening of its largest in-mall store in Chennai. This latest endeavour elevates the brand’s presence in India to a whopping 63 stores, a remarkable leap since its first store opening in the country just six years ago.

    A Strategic Move

    While Birkenstock continues to operate its 1,600-square-foot flagship store in Mumbai, the opening of its third store in Chennai, the capital of Tamil Nadu, is of particular significance. Birkenstock recognizes Chennai as a crucial market within India, attributing this to a rapidly expanding base of high-end consumers with a strong preference for quality and comfort-oriented products.

    The new store features an impressive array of Birkenstock’s offerings, ranging from their iconic sandal and clog styles to contemporary closed shoe designs. In addition, customers can explore seasonal designs, accessories, and the brand’s essential care range.

    Global Expansion Efforts

    Birkenstock’s expansion isn’t limited to India; the brand recently celebrated the opening of its Japanese flagship store in Osaka in April. The company has expressed its active commitment to strengthening its direct-to-consumer store footprint globally.

    Barbara Werschine Takes the Helm at Lanvin: A Luxury Brands New Era Begins

    Lanvin Group has announced the appointment of Barbara Werschine as the new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of Lanvin. This strategic decision is part of the luxury fashion group’s initiative to bolster Lanvin’s global standing and promote growth.

    Barbara Werschine Heading Lanvin’s Strategic Direction

    Werschine will take charge of Lanvin’s strategic guidance, steering its international growth and enhancing the brand’s status in the global luxury marketplace. With over two decades of experience in the luxury industry, Werschine has previously occupied high-ranking positions at several renowned fashion establishments.

    She transitions to Lanvin from her prior role as CEO of Eric Bompard, a French cashmere specialist brand. During her tenure there, she streamlined the brand’s modernization efforts while also enhancing its financial performance. Earlier in her career, Werschine was a part of the executive committee at Hermes, as director of leather goods collections. Her professional journey also includes leadership and product development roles at Celine, Louis Vuitton, and Zadig & Voltaire.

    Building on Heritage and Driving Growth

    Lanvin Group’s decision to appoint Werschine reflects its aspiration to capitalize on the house’s legacy while implementing a contemporary growth strategy and expediting its international expansion. With headquarters in Shanghai and Milan, Lanvin Group controls a range of luxury brands, including Lanvin, Wolford, Sergio Rossi, and St John Knits.

    The executive shift comes amid the group’s navigation of a challenging luxury market. Lanvin Group registered a revenue of €240.5 million (US$277.4 million) from continuing operations for FY25, marking a 17.6% decrease year-on-year. The group attributed this downturn to reduced consumer demand and continued instability in primary markets.

    The group earlier this year strategically divested the Italian luxury menswear brand Caruso. This was a step towards streamlining focus on its core brands and enhancing operational efficiency in the face of persistent instability in the global luxury sector.

    Lanvin Takes Strides Towards Stability in Q2 Despite Falling Sales: The Power of Restructuring Examined

    In the words of Zhen Huang, Chairman, Lanvin experienced a steadier second half following a tumultuous year where restructuring efforts started to show promise. Sales for the brand itself, however, observed a downturn of nearly a third.

    The Current Economic Climate and Restructuring Efforts

    Huang explained that despite the tough macroeconomic environment, the company continued to simplify its operations and bolster the long-term position of its brands.

    The luxury conglomerate, a parent to brands like Lanvin, Wolford, Sergio Rossi, and St John, clocked in a full-year revenue of US$281 million, witnessing an 18% dip compared to the previous year.

    This decrease in revenue mirrored a weakened demand in key markets, including EMEA and Greater China. This was also a result of ongoing plans such as shutting down stores and undertaking renovations.

    The gross profit stood at $164 million, yielding a margin of 58%. Meanwhile, the adjusted EBITDA (ear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ation, and amortisation) loss slightly reduced to $105.5 million.

    Performance of Individual Brands

    Among all the brands under the group’s umbrella, Lanvin saw the most significant decline with a 30% drop in revenue, which amounted to $68 million.

    Wolford followed suite with a 14% dip in revenue, amounting to $89.1 million. However, the company noticed an uptick in performance in the second half of the year, backed by a robust product inventory and a 19% surge in wholesale revenue.

    Sergio Rossi also experienced a decline in revenue by 30%, bringing it down to $35.2 million.

    Contrarily, St John demonstrated resilience as its revenue experienced a minor 1% drop, amounting to $91.5 million. The brand saw growth in the North American region and an increase in wholesale and e-commerce sales.

    Huang expressed optimism regarding the upward momentum observed in the second half of the year and remained hopeful about the group’s ability to yield sustainable growth over time.

    Vietnam Gold Rates Surge as Global Bullion Takes a Dip: U.S.-Iran Peace Talks Light Up Market Optimism

    On Wednesday, there was an uptick in Vietnam’s gold prices as global bullion rates experienced a slight decrease. The gold bar price from Saigon Jewelry Company witnessed an increase of 0.87%, reaching VND174.5 million (US$6,626.79) per tael. This valuation was shared by other sellers in the market.

    Gold Ring Prices

    The increase in gold prices was not limited to gold bars alone. Gold ring prices also saw an increase, valuing at VND174.2 million per tael. To clarify, a tael equals to 37.5 grams or 1.2 ounces.

    Global Gold Prices

    On the international front, gold prices experienced a slight decrease on Wednesday. This followed an earlier one-month high, as the US dollar began to regain its strength. The possibility of another round of peace dialogues between the United States and Iran also contributed to an increased risk appetite.

    Spot gold decreased by 0.3%, standing at $4,828.07 per ounce after hitting its highest peak since March 18th earlier in the day. Meanwhile, U.S. gold futures for June delivery, remained steady at $4,851.30.

    Effect of Middle East Headlines

    Gold prices have been fluctuating in response to recent events in the Middle East, with hopes that the United States and Iran will soon engage in peace talks.

    There are indications that discussions to end the ongoing conflict in Iran could recommence in Pakistan in the next two days. This follows the recent unsuccessful negotiations, leading to the imposition of a blockade on Iranian ports by Washington.

    Week’s Gold Price Performance

    Despite the minor drawdown, gold prices have increased by 1.6% this week on the back of renewed optimism regarding peace talks between the U.S. and Iran.

    New Zealand’s RubyRed Kiwifruit Takes Vietnam by Storm: Limited Edition, Natural Sweetness at a Premium Price

    New Zealand’s ruby-red kiwifruit has made its debut in Vietnam through formal imports, attracting high demand despite its price tag of approximately VND350,000 (US$13.29) per kilogram, which is 20% higher than the cost of gold kiwifruit. Retailers have been selling this vibrant fruit for the past fortnight, with its bold color, unique taste, and edible skin contributing to its popularity.

    Consumer Response

    Local consumers, accustomed to green or yellow kiwifruit, have expressed pleasant surprise at the fruit’s red flesh. A Ho Chi Minh City (HCMC) resident, Hoa, spent VND700,000 on two boxes of the fruit, citing its sweeter and more intense taste compared to other varieties.

    Formal imports involve the shipment of goods in large quantities, subject to strict customs regulations and inspections. Another HCMC inhabitant, Lan Anh, noted that in previous years, some vendors would sporadically hand-carry the fruit into the country, selling it for approximately VND500,000. However, with the initiation of formal, large-scale imports, the fruit’s price has dropped by around 30%.

    The RubyRed Kiwifruit

    The RubyRed kiwifruit, developed by Zespri, the world’s leading kiwifruit producer, through a natural breeding program in New Zealand, is described as boasting a rich sweetness and a striking red hue, a result of anthocyanins. These antioxidant compounds are frequently found in berries. However, the supply of this variety is limited, due to a short growing season spanning only 6-8 weeks, and it yields less fruit than the gold and green variants.

    Vo Thanh Loc, the co-founder of the retail chain Farmers’ Market, revealed that Zespri’s first RubyRed kiwifruit shipment arrived in Vietnam earlier this month. The fruit has quickly become the chain’s top-selling kiwifruit variety.

    Lu Minh Quang, import director of fruit distributor Biovegi Vietnam, disclosed that the company has ordered its first shipment of approximately 80 tons for distribution in Hanoi and HCMC. Quang added that sellers are still gauging the market’s response to the fruit.

    BBVA Veteran Alfonso Gómez Takes the Helm as CEO of HSBC Swiss Private Bank

    Since October of the previous year, Daniel Calado, the CFO, has been temporarily guiding HSBC Swiss Private Bank. However, as of the 27th of April, Alfonso Gómez will assume the role of CEO. Gómez has spent over three decades with the Spanish banking conglomerate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ria (BBVA).

    Appointment Announcement

    A press release issued on Wednesday stated that Alfonso Gómez would be stationed in Geneva and would be reporting directly to Ida Liu, the CEO of HSBC Private Bank. Gómez brings to the table more than three decades of experience in Swiss and international wealth management, his most recent role being the CEO of BBVA Switzerland, a position he retained for over a dozen years. The Spanish national has held various high-ranking positions at BBVA in cities including New York, London, Madrid, and Zurich. In total, Gómez dedicated precisely 31 years and half a year to BBVA, Spain’s second-largest bank, where he initiated his career as a risk analyst.

    Since the year 2018, Gómez has also been a member of the board of the Association of Foreign Banks in Switzerland, taking up the role of Vice Chairman in early 2023. He has also spent over three years as a board member for the Swiss Finance Institute (SFI).

    Transition from Temporary to Permanent Leadership

    Alfonso is set to take over from Daniel Calado, who temporarily assumed the role in October of the previous year and will now revert to his initial position as the Chief Financial Officer of HSBC Private Bank Switzerland and EMEA, in addition to resuming his role as a member of the executive committee.

    Ida Liu, the CEO of HSBC Private Bank, praised Gómez saying, “His extensive experience in Switzerland, impressive leadership skills, and unwavering commitment to exceptional client satisfaction make him the ideal person to lead our Swiss private bank.”

    AliExpress Takes Steps to Align with EU Regulations amidst Scrutiny over Sale of Unsafe and Counterfeit Products

    In response to heightened scrutiny by the European Union (EU), Chinese e-commerce platform AliExpress has announced enhanced measures to ensure compliance with the bloc’s regulations. This move comes as the EU intensifies its focus on rapidly expanding online platforms like AliExpress, Temu, and Shein, all of which offer inexpensive products manufactured in China to the EU market duty-free. This is due to a waiver on low-value e-commerce packages, a privilege now under review.

    Scrutiny and Investigations

    AliExpress, which operates under the umbrella of Alibaba and sells products in over 200 countries, has been under the EU Commission’s microscope since March 2024. The company acquiesced to legally binding commitments in June the same year, promising to strengthen its regulatory oversight.

    However, a high-profile incident in November, in which AliExpress was found to be selling inappropriate dolls, led to the platform banning the China-based seller responsible for the products.

    Eric Pelletier, Alibaba’s head of international government affairs, assured European lawmakers that AliExpress is taking significant steps to ensure compliance with the bloc’s regulations. He announced plans to decrease the visibility of adult products by default, and acknowledged that further work was needed in several areas. These include preventing the relisting of illegal products, strengthening penalties, and expediting the removal of non-compliant sellers.

    Responses and Future Plans

    Christel Schaldemose, an EU lawmaker and lead rapporteur on the Digital Services Act, expressed skepticism about the effectiveness of AliExpress’s systems. Schaldemose underscored safety as her main concern, but also highlighted the issue of unfair competition faced by companies adhering to EU regulations.

    The number of low-value e-commerce packages entering the EU saw a 26% increase last year, reaching 5.8 billion. In an attempt to level the playing field with domestic retailers, the bloc plans to introduce fees on these shipments.

    Ida Liu, Ex-Citi Veteran, Takes Reigns as HSBC Private Bank’s Global CEO: A New Era of Cross-Border Wealth Management

    Former Citi veteran, Ida Liu, has been announced as the new Global CEO of HSBC Private Bank, effective from January 5, 2026. This strategic move aims to enhance the bank’s leadership among ultra-high net worth clients, bolster cross-border connectivity in primary wealth corridors, and spur the global growth of the private banking sector.

    Ida Liu will report to Barry O’Byrne, the CEO of HSBC International Wealth and Premier Banking, in her new role. With 25 years of diverse professional experience, Liu brings a wealth of knowledge to her new position. Her career spans 18 years at Citi, where she most recently served as the global head of Citi Private Bank. Liu has also made a mark outside of the financial sector, previously holding an executive role at the fashion brand, Vivienne Tam.

    Barry O’Byrne expressed his enthusiasm about Liu joining the HSBC team. He praised her profound expertise in strategic wealth advisory, operational transformation, and business growth. Moreover, he lauded her consistent track record of producing results.

    O’Byrne stated, “Ida Liu’s appointment reflects our ambition to further strengthen the Private Bank as the partner of choice for the world’s most sophisticated entrepreneurs and families.” He expressed confidence that her deep expertise and consistent performance would be instrumental in achieving this goal.

    Alibaba Takes on Global AI Wearables with Quark Glasses: A New Contender in the Meta-Dominated Market

    On Thursday, Alibaba announced the release of its Quark artificial intelligence (AI) glasses in China, signalling the tech giant’s entry into the AI wearables market that is currently led by Meta.

    The headset, priced starting from 1899 yuan (equivalent to US$268.25), is powered by Alibaba’s Qwen AI model and app. This device, unlike many other headsets, is designed to resemble regular eyeglasses with a black plastic frame. Alibaba shared that these glasses will be fully compatible with its suite of applications, including Alipay and the e-commerce platform, Taobao. Users of the Quark glasses will be able to perform tasks like translating languages on the go and recognizing prices instantly.

    Beijing-based electronics industry expert, Li Chengdong, noted that Alibaba’s core competencies lie in shopping, payments, and navigation. Therefore, the AI glasses are more of a life assistant. This move into AI wearables comes as Alibaba is trying to gain ground in the consumer AI market where it has traditionally faced strong competition. Its pursuits in this space included a significant upgrade to its AI chatbot earlier this month.

    Li explained that Alibaba’s approach to AI glasses is primarily about securing future online traffic in the face of fierce competition in China’s e-commerce industry. He added, “Alibaba’s hopes for AI are tied to cementing its position in the next wave of digital commerce.”

    Available on leading Chinese e-commerce platforms including Tmall, JD, and Douyin, the Quark AI glasses are Alibaba’s latest product in the race for the next generation of AI-powered entertainment and computing devices. This race is currently led by the likes of Meta, which controls approximately 80% of the virtual reality headset industry, Apple with its Vision Pro headset, and Samsung Electronics with its Galaxy XR extended reality headset that utilizes AI technologies from Google.

    Alibaba isn’t alone among Chinese tech companies in exploring AI-powered eyewear. Xiaomi introduced a similar product in June, while Baidu also has an AI eyewear product on the market.

    Jim Wang Takes Helm as CEO of Standard Chartered’s China Securities Unit: A Leap Forward in Asia’s Financial Landscape

    Standard Chartered recently revealed that it has chosen a new leader for its securities division in mainland China.

    Appointment of New CEO for Standard Chartered Securities (China) Limited

    Standard Chartered Securities (China) Limited (SCSCL), the Chinese securities branch of Standard Chartered’s Hong Kong banking unit, has welcomed Jim Wang into the role of CEO. Wang will be responsible for supervising the company’s comprehensive operations and will report directly to its board of directors.

    About Jim Wang

    Wang boasts an impressive career that spans two decades, during which he accumulated experience in various fields including securities, asset management, and banking. He has held high-ranking positions at multiple leading financial institutions, both domestically and internationally.

    Comments on Wang’s Appointment

    John Thang, Head of Markets and Strategic Client Management & Solutions for Hong Kong, Greater China & North Asia, made laudatory comments about Wang’s appointment. He noted, “Jim’s extensive international and domestic experience makes him an invaluable addition to our team. His deep understanding of China’s fixed income capital markets coupled with his proven leadership and management skills, underscored by a consistent record of delivering excellent business performance, makes him the perfect fit for this role.”
